Smile Direct Did Not Fix My Crooked Teeth

I went to Smile Direct Club to fix a cross-bite on my upper pre-molars. They were supposed to send me a video modeling how my teeth would move over the 4 month treatment. They never did this and I only found out after the treatment that this was a requirement for them to send to me prior to starting treatment. This information was never communicated to me via email or phone. As a result of not confirming receipt of my dental plan video, I naively moved forward with treatment since the dentist did not reject me as a candidate. Almost 5 months later, two of my pre-molars are still crooked and have not fixed the cross-bite on the left upper teeth. Over time this can lead to degeneration of my jaw. Not only did I waste $2,100, I will probably have to see a professional orthodontist to fix my teeth. Invisalign would be an extra $4,000.
